Top 5 Australian Fortified Wines
Top 5 Australian Fortified Wines Before modern bottling methods, wines were often fortified with grape spirit to protect them from spoiling. The different flavours this produced caught on and, by the time it was no longer necessary, there was a continuing market for these higher alcohol wines. Japanese Whisky
Japanese Whisky By Fredrik Uden The history of Japanese whisky starts with Masataka Taketsuru going to Scotland in 1918.
